s390/scm: use new address translation helpers
authorHeiko Carstens <hca@linux.ibm.com>
Thu, 7 Mar 2024 12:28:16 +0000 (13:28 +0100)
committerHeiko Carstens <hca@linux.ibm.com>
Wed, 13 Mar 2024 08:23:47 +0000 (09:23 +0100)
Use virt_to_dma64() and friends to properly convert virtual to physical and
physical to virtual addresses so that "make C=1" does not generate any
warnings anymore.
